Attack-resistant and weather-resistant lock
A lock can include attack-resistant and/or weather-resistant features. Attack-resistant features can include a sacrificial link between a locking mechanism and an external keyway covering an exterior face of the locking mechanism. The sacrificial link can break during a torque attack on the lock such that the full force of the torque attack is not applied to the locking mechanism. Weather-resistant features can include drain openings in one or more housing components external to the locking mechanism to facilitate drainage of liquid matter from the lock before the liquid matter reaches the locking mechanism.
Torque-limiting spindle
An exemplary torque-limiting spindle includes an input member, an output member, a clutch mechanism, and a bias mechanism. The input member extends along a longitudinal axis, is configured for connection with a handle, and includes a first engagement feature. The output member extends along the longitudinal axis, is configured for connection with a rotatable member of a lockset, and includes a second engagement feature. The clutch mechanism includes the first engagement feature and the second engagement feature. The bias mechanism is engaged with the input member and the output member and exerts a biasing force urging the first engagement feature and the second engagement feature into engagement with one another.
Retractable outside door handle assembly
A retractable outside door handle assembly has a handle unit including an outside handle having a pushing portion and mounted on a handle housing. The outside handle is configured to protrude by rotating in a first direction. An actuator includes an operation rod configured to selectively push the pushing portion. A door latch lever is rotatably mounted on the handle housing and configured to rotate during protrusion of the outside handle by operation of the actuator. A damage prevention mechanism is located between the operation rod and the pushing portion and configured to push the pushing portion when the actuator is operated. The damage prevention mechanism is configured to prevent a pushing force of the pushing portion from being transmitted to the operation rod when the outside handle rotates in a second direction opposite the first direction in a protruded state.

Latch having shear load carrying capability
A latch arrangement may comprise a latch bolt configured to rotate about a pivot, and a shear pin coupled to the latch bolt. A counterbore may receive the shear pin whereby lateral loads may be transferred between a door panel and a frame.

VEHICLE HANDLE DEVICE AND ROTATION OPERATION CLIP
A vehicle handle device configured to operate a door lock device by transmitting an operation force of an operator via a cable device, the vehicle handle device includes an operation member configured to apply the operation force to the cable device by operation of the operator, and a handle case configured to accommodate the operation member. The handle case includes a cable fixing base portion in which the cable device is configured to be disposed, a cap portion configured to fix the cable device to the cable fixing base portion, and a hinge portion which is provided on the cable fixing base portion and the cap portion and is configured to rotate the cap portion relative to the cable fixing base portion.

Pivotable bolt
A bolt assembly usable in a mortise lock. The assembly includes a bolt and tailpiece that are pivotable relative to one another. In one embodiment, the bolt and tailpiece are joined by a pin that permits the components to pivot relative to one another.
